Mission Statement: Ballet Northwest is a community-based group dedicated to dance as a performing art. We produce performances featuring primarily local dancers; offer educational opportunities for performers and the community; and promote the art of dance in Southwest Washington. 412 Jefferson Street SE Olympia, WA 98501
